Dr. Craft is alright. Not bad, not great. He does like to do a lot of work on the teeth which actually may not be necessary. He had a change over in staff, and he was not working well with the new hygenist. Their billing person also quit at the same time, so their billing was wrong for the procedures I had done. They added a $300 charge by error that took me two letters to them to have them understand and correct the error. And they did not properly bill my insurance company either by not billing for half my dental work, which due to time limitation for bill submission, would have left me with a big bill had I not convinced them that they had incorrectly billed my insurance. During my replacement filling, he dropped the drill on my lip leaving a cut in my lip. He seemed fine for general dentristy if you can put up with the billing screw-ups and his slightly overinflated ego in regards to what his own professional contributions are to society.

A thorough dental examination that includes evaluation of the teeth, gums and other soft tissues, an oral cancer screening, and evaluation of certain head and neck structures. Usually accompanied by diagnostic imaging (e.g. X-rays) of some sort.
